An egret in Florida sparked rescue efforts when it appeared to be motionless due to a potential struggle with a snake.
In Florida, a peculiar incident unfolded involving a bird and a snake that mirrored scenes typically found in wildlife documentaries. Located in the northern region of the state, a resident noticed an egret standing still throughout the day, which raised concerns about its health. The individual contacted WILD Florida Rescue, a wildlife rescue organization, seeking assistance for the seemingly immobile bird. Initial examinations by the rescuers did not reveal any signs of illness, suggesting that the bird was not unwell but rather in a complex predicament.
As rescuers delved into the circumstances surrounding the egret, they formulated an unexpected theory: the object lodged in the bird's throat was not a dead item but a living creature that had potentially attempted to prey on the egret.
